128 Bit Verschlüsselung proggen



  • @sp*****wein

    hör auf hier stunk zu machen, ob könntest du einen Algorithmus entwerfen. Das kann nur mit einem sehr detailierten Mathematisch/Kryptographischen Wissen. Viele Menschen sind daran gescheitert, sogar Phil Zimmermann!

    Und <Tresor> machte in keiner Weise den Eindruck, einen eigenen Algorithmus entwerfen zu können.



  • kingruedi hat vollkommen recht. Ich wollte und will das Rad nicht neu erfinden. Sollte es Algorithmen geben, die diese gewünschte Funktion übernehmen, dann wär es ja fast schon dumm nocheinen zu erfinden. Es sei denn die rechtliche Situation verbietet es einen bestehenden Algorithmus zu verwenden.
    Ich hab auch schon den Rat von kingruedi befolgt und mir lesestoff zur Materie besorgt.
    Ich wollte in keinster weise, dass der Thread so ausartet.

    Tresor



  • http://www.google.com/search?q=Feistel+network
    darauf kannst du deine symmetrischen Algorithmen aufbauen



  • Hi,

    ich schliesse mich Doktor Prokt an. Feustel-Algo´s sind ein guter Anfang. Versuch es mit TDEA, der ist zwar ein 168-bit-Schüssel, aber nicht DES (DEA) nur 56-bit (brute force 2h), beim AES wäre ich vorsichtiger, der ist neu und noch nicht ganz ausgereift.

    cu

    P84



  • labern ohne jedes wissen ...
    ich nenne sowas kluggeschissen!

    anmerkung: das verschlüsselungsverfahren von dr. c. winapi (nix des, tdea oder dea) ist bis heute nicht geknackt worden, obwohl es ausführlich dokumentiert ist!

    wer's jetzt immer noch nicht begriffen hat, geht in's kino und sieht sich dort den film "Windtalkers" an ...



  • und noch 'ne anmerkung:

    als alle welt glaubte, gängige kompressions-algorithmen (zip, etc.) seien hinsichtlich ihres wirkungsgrads nicht mehr zu toppen, stellten Michael Burrows and David Wheeler ein kompressions-verfahren vor (Burrows-Wheeler Transform), dass eben diese welt in ungläubiges erstaunen versetzte ...



  • Aha, sehr interessant, was Du da verzapfst. Aber Links hast Du trotzdem keine, oder wie?



  • beim AES wäre ich vorsichtiger, der ist neu und noch nicht ganz ausgereift.

    das stimmt nicht! AES (bzw. Rijandel) ist angeblich der meist geprüfte und getestete kryptographische Algorithmus den es zur Zeit gibt.

    Da DES nicht volkommen frei ist, fehlen genauere Untersuchungen zu AES.

    @Tendor
    schau dir am besten auch verschiedene Libs an (LibGCrypt, OpenCDK), die dir das entwerfen der Algorithmen abnehmen

    @<surfschwein>
    Du bist ja sehr lustig. Dr. C. Winapi haha dreimal laut gelacht. Wenn du noch nichtmal in der Lage bist lustig zu sein, solltest du nicht versuchen irgend welche Leute zu veräppeln.

    armseliger Idiot



  • Ich danke für die Tips. Es ist schön, dass es neben solchen Idioten wie surfschwein auch noch Leute gibt die helfen können und nicht beleidigen.

    Also nochmals Danke



  • @kingrudi:

    Kann deine Sichweise nicht ganz teilen:
    DES (DEA) wurde bereit 1977 vom amerikanischen Büro of Standards (heute National institut of Standard (NIST)) aufgenommen und ist bereits seit über 10 Jahren in jeden Kryptolehrbuch nachzulesen (FIPS PUB 46-2).Und der soll nicht frei sein?!

    Da ich AES nicht geknackt habe, sollte ich nur einen Link bieten:
    http://csrc.nist.gov/encryption/aes/rijndael/
    Ich verweise dabei auf das Alter des Algo´s. Man vergesse nicht: Blowfish galt auch lange Zeit als uncrackbar... 😉

    Naja, sind ja bloß Meinungen... 🙂

    @<surfschein>:
    Wi**!**

    cu

    P84

    [ Dieser Beitrag wurde am 29.07.2002 um 17:21 Uhr von Prof84 editiert. ]



  • Nachtrag:
    DES wurde von der EFF Juli 1998 für tot erklärt, weil es einer Maschine names 'DES-Cracker' geschafft hatte in innerhalb von 3 Tagen zu entschlüssen. (Electronic Frontier Foundation. Cracking DES: Secrets of Encription Research, Wiretap Politics, and Chip Design. Sebastopol, CA O´Relliy 1998)



  • Nach meinen Informationen ist der DES Algorithmus nicht frei und kann deswegen keiner genaueren Prüfung unterzogen werden, außerdem ist DES knackbar mit BruteForce angriffen.

    AES wurde von 1000 Kryptologen geprüft und für gut befunden.



  • AES wird auch offiziell von der amerikanischen Regierung eingesetzt

    mfg
    v R



  • Wie denn? Ein ciphertext-only Angriff, bei dem wenig Blöcke chiffriert worden, ist nicht zu knacken, da die Chiffrierung irgendwie nicht ganz eindeutig ist.

    Dieser DES-Knacker hatte wohl ciphertext und plaintext zur Verfügung und hat den Schlüssel generiert.



  • außerdem ist DES knackbar mit BruteForce angriffen

    Das ist doch jeder, wenn man Ausgangs- und Verschlüsselungstext hat. Ansonsten ist die Verschlüsselung wie gesagt nicht unbedingt eindeutig. Dann kann man zwar auch Brute-Force Attacken reiten, muss aber nach jeder Iteration schauen, ob der entschlüsselte Text einen Sinn ergibt 🙂 (findet natürlich keine Anwendung).



  • DES war der Standardalgorithmus, der für (nahezu) alle Situationen empfohlen wurde. Implementierungen davon gibt's an jeder Ecke im Netz.

    Zu AES: http://home.wtal.de/rwobst/addenda/3rded.html

    @Prof84: Blowfish wurde gebrochen?? hast Du dazu vielleicht Links oder weitere Informationen??





  • A DES cracker is a machine that can read information encrypted with DES by finding the key that was used to encrypt that data

    Quelle: http://www.eff.org/descracker/



  • @Prof84: Danke

    @kingruedi: Mir pers. ist schon klar, das DES (heute) nicht mehr sicher ist ...



  • hi

    nen des chracker zu bauen ist sicher kein ding der unmöglichkeit. nur sollte man aber auch überlegen wer dazu in der lage ist. dazu is nähmlich ein ganzer haufen spezialhardware notwendig. bitte korriegieren wenn jezt die rechnug falsch ist.

    des schlüsel hab 56 bit 2^56 = 64*1000^5
    ein tag hat 24*60*60 secunden 86400s somit runde 100.000

    des wird mittels hw codern gecract. heist ein spezialbaustein, der mehrere tausend verschlüsslungen / entschlüsselungen durchfürhen kann je sekunde ( normaler weise so 40 bis 100 M je sekunde ) wir rechnen mal mit 100.000.000 enschlüsselungen je secunde. ( hierzu kann man fpga's verwenden )

    sind dann am tag
    100*1000^2 * 100 * 1000 = 10 * 1000^4 entschlüsselungen.

    wir wollen in 3 tagen fertig sein, und laut statistik finden wir ihn nach ungefähr der hälte der zeit. -> * 6

    somit schaffen wir 60 * 1000^4 entschlüsselungen in 3 tagen.
    64*1000^5 bräuchten wir. alls müssen wir gut tausend von den dingern paralel drauf loslassen.

    jetzt kann sich ja jeder selber ausrechnen wie gross die kiste dann wird.(somit nur was wie geheimdienste und so)

    frage wie seiehts eigentlich mit tribel DES aus ? der hat doch die doppelte schlüsselbreite 112 bits ? ist der dann auch schon geknackt ?

    nu ja. es kommt halt immer drauf an, wie wichtig dier die daten sind, wie lang sie geheimbleiben sollen, was will jemand damit anfangen, wenn er 3 tage spähter mitkrigst das du den präsidenten heute umbringst. -> Gar nix. weil du die tat schon ausgeführt hast befor sie die info lesen.

    gruss termite


Anmelden zum Antworten